“…This intrinsically extends the range of responsibility of companies to their entire manufacturing process. Considering the infancy of these laws, this is a considerable overshot (Teichmann, 2022). The LkSG is the first time in German legislative history that a due diligence obligation has required companies to oversee other legally independent companies (Rühl, 2022).…”
